Tlta Htatllft to den. Logan.
Washington, Oot. 20. The Logan
Monument Commlttoo Secretary Proc
tor, Gen, Alger, Capt, Lemon, Pension
Commtsttonsr RaUm, Gon. Burdotto and
Gen. Casey met at the War Depart
ment yesterday and appointed Gen. Algor
and Cnpt. Lemon a committee to visit
the studio of 8t. Gaudens in New York
and make, If they thought proper, a se
lection from several modolsof Gon. Logan
thoro. Mrs. Logan will accompany the
committee, It Is atatod that the com
mittee hnvo the necessary funds $85,000
to ereot tho monument, which will he
placed In Iowa Circle, Washington. The
committee represents the G, A, H. , tho
Army of tho Tonnossee nnd tho goTern
ment, which mado an appropriation of
$30,000 for the monument.
A Schooner's Ilougli rn.sng-o.
Lewes, Dol., Oct. 20. The Bchooner
Reheoca J. Evans, Captain M. U. Fer
nandez, from Drava, Cape Vordo Island,
for Boston, put in to the lireakwator for
provisions nnd repairs yestorday. She
encountered a severe gale on October 2,
which blew with groat foroo for 13 days
from southeast to northeast, blowing
away sails, tearing away sheathing from
the stern, stern-boat, anchor ami sixty
fathoms of hawser. Tho cabin and fore
castle wero tilled with wat-ir, tho ballast
shifted and considerable of tho vessel's
material was washed off dock.
Coy Knows Who Klllml IVhnlen.
Pittsfield, JfasB., Oct. 20. At the In
quest in tho murder ot Johu Whalon,
strong evidence wni adduced tending
strongly to show that Coy, the man un
der arrest, was the murderer. Coy still
osserts his Innocence- nnd says it Is of no
avail for him to say anything. If ho
tolls who killed Whalon tho man will
kill him. It not he will hang and ho
says ho may as well dlo one way as an
other. This statoraent of Coy Is signifi
cant as showing his knowledgo of the
murder.
Illalno Will Not Ducllne.
Washington, Oot. 20. A gentleman
who recently had n talk with Mr. Blaine
at Augusta, Mo., quotes that gentleman
saying tho Maine delegation would
not present the name of Mr. Illalne as a
candidate bofoK the Hopubllcan Na
tional Convention, Mr. Blalno having ex
pressed n desire that the Maine delega
tion should not mako him a candidate.
and that 11, however, his namo was pre
sented by some othor delegation and he
wero nominated he would not decline.
